Introducing a charming and elegant violin table with a slender and graceful design. The name "violin table" comes from its unique shape, resembling the curves of a violin.
This delightful piece is from the Napoleon III era. It is a small model, without aprons or drawers, making it very practical to use as a side table in a living room.
This versatile table can also be beautifully staged with flowers and candles in the center of an entry hall, adding a touch of elegance and charm to any space.

Style: Napoleon III
Nephew of Napoleon I, Louis-Napoleon Bonaparte was elected President of the Second Republic in 1848 before becoming Emperor Napoleon III in 1852 following a coup d'etat.
Napoleon III style is one of the most interesting even if nothing is really novel with elements borrowed from preceding styles. Based on the taste of the period, Japanese, Chinese and Oriental art brings a richness, abundance and eclecticism specific to this period.
